Ag day

On the 28th of September, we had ag day. There were a lot of animals in the school and a lot of creations. We had lots of games like well-barrow races gumboot throwing and volleyball. There was also a parade for the animals and a pig won but it had to stay in the truck. I made a lama out of an ice cream container and cups it took a while to make it, but my cousin made a spider that shot webs and got first place. We also decorated some cupcakes and at the end of the day, I munched my cupcake. We made some haiku poems my one was about dogs.

June’s life story

 

 

 In 1972 June went to Ahipara school but it looks way different because she went to Ahipara school in 1972. They could buy one-cent lollies.  She had a photo of her and her brother and they only had 6 classrooms.  If they didn’t do their work they would get the belt or the bamboo stick from the Principal, but she was a good girl. 

 

Her dad died from cancer. They had a lot of games back then like rugby, netball, bullrush, marbles, and softball.

 

They only had two t.v shows. June got to go swimming because the river was behind her house so she could just walk there, then she went to Intermediate too.  

At Ahipara School they had people come and had some special tools to cut barrels in half so you could turn them into a bath, it could be turned into many different things.
